Auction: 18006 - Ancient, Indian and Islamic, British and Foreign Coins and Commemorative Medals
Lot: 1164

Constans II (641-668), AV Solidus, 4.50g, Constantinople, officina a, bust facing with long beard and moustache, wearing crown and chlamys, holding cross, rev. cross potent on three steps (BMC 27-36; Sear 956), good very fine

provenance
Penkill collection
